No, there is no direct bus from Wimbledon to Old Trafford. However, there are services departing from Wimbledon station and arriving at Old Trafford station via Manchester, Shudehill Interchange.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 48m.
Wimbledon to Old Trafford bus services, operated by Go Ahead London, depart from London Victoria station.
Wimbledon to Old Trafford bus services, operated by Go Ahead London, arrive at Manchester, Shudehill Interchange station.
The distance between Wimbledon and Old Trafford is 267.2 km. The road distance is 334 km.
FlixBus operates a bus from London Victoria to Manchester, Shudehill Interchange hourly. Tickets cost £23–40 and the journey takes 4h 50m.
